A Pair Of Lacquered Bedside Tables, 1900
A pair of Louis XV style bedside or living room tables
opening with two drawers on the front on two levels without crosspiece and resting on four curved legs.
Lacquer decoration with a burgundy background decorated with gold lake landscapes with fishermen, pagodas, mountains and trees.
On the sides, similar decoration.
Ornamentation in chiseled and gilded bronze on the falls, sabots and keyholes.
Molded top in a scalloped shape in white marble veined with black.
Work produced circa 1900.
Dimensions: H74 cm x W47,5 cm x D28 cm
